36 Amarnath yatris injured as 5 buses crash in Ramban during breakfast halt!

At least 36 Amarnath Yatra pilgrims suffered minor injuries on July 5, 2025, when five buses in a south‑bound convoy collided near Chanderkote in Jammu and Kashmir’s Ramban district during a scheduled breakfast break. The incident occurred around 8 am on the Jammu–Srinagar National Highway, as a trailing bus reportedly suffered a brake failure, losing control and crashing into the stationary vehicles .

Rescue teams and district officials promptly transported the injured to Ramban District Hospital, where most received first‑aid and were discharged, with only three to four pilgrims unable to continue the pilgrimage. The Deputy Commissioner of Ramban, Mohammad Alyas Khan, and senior police visited the hospital to oversee care.

Officials have arranged replacement buses so that the remaining pilgrims could resume their journey to the Pahalgam base camp. An investigation is underway to confirm the precise mechanical failure, while authorities continue ensuring the pilgrimage proceeds smoothly.
